I am wrapped with the bloke. He came here under one of the all time biggest clouds. People were dissing him left and right. To be honest, id never really seen a poor performance from him other than the night he played half back against manly, when all things are considered, rushing a bloke from premiere league into the side to play half back at the last minute was at fault there.

Rogers is a lot more nibble on his feat than i gave him credit for. just take the GC game in Newcastle, stepping around preston campbell is no mean feat, pardon the pun. When you pair that with his ball playing I think we have a pretty decent player that is opening sides up on the fringe a lot. His defence has seemed pretty good to. About the only thing i can fault him on is his kicking, which at times is lacklustre, but he really shouldnt be worrying about kicking. He is an extremely dangerous player, he always seems to find space and time, two things you cant buy in RL, and he seems to use that time very well, either by making a half break and putting someone away or putting someone through a hole.
